Meanings of the word Qadar:
The root of the word is Q-D-R
which leads to the following meanings:
-
-To measure, compute or determine
(e.g., the quantity, size, measure, bulk, proportion,
extent, amount, sum, limit, limits or number of a thing
or things)
-
-To estimate
-
-To make a thing according to its
measure, or proportion it or adapt it according to its
measure
-
-To decree, decide, appoint,
ordain, divide, distribute, or apportion (according to a
measure)
-
-To straiten or render scanty
(according to a measure)
-
-To have power or ability to do,
affect, accomplish, achieve or attain a thing
Meanings of
the word Taqdeer
The primary meaning of the word Taqdeer
is 'making a thing according to a measure of another
thing'
Taqdeer can be defined as
'occurrence of events according to pre-defined measures,
standards or criteria'
Take an example:
A fashion designer conceives a
design of a shoe in his mind. According to his
conception, he makes a design of the shoe on paper.
According to the design-on-paper, a cobbler cuts the
leather sheet and makes the shoe. 'Making of the shoe'
according to its 'design-on-paper' is
taqdeer of the shoe'. Event that has happened in
this case is 'the making of the shoe' and the 'measure'
is the design-on-paper according to which 'the making of
the shoe' takes place.
Take another example.
At sea level, Water freezes at 0oC
and boils at 100oC. Freezing of water at 0oC and boiling at
100oC is the taqdeer of water. The events in this
case are freezing and boiling and the measures are 0o
and
100o
temperatures, respectively. This Taqdeer of
water can never change, provided all the conditions are
same, e.g. same impurity level in water and the same sea
level.

The measures,
standards or criteria defined by Allah are known or can
be known
According to what is implied in 15:21, the measures,
standards or criteria defined by Allah according to
which everything happens in the universe, are known (ma'aloom)
or can be known. There are two main areas for these
measures, laws, standards or criteria: Physical world and
man's social world. The example of physical world is
freezing or boiling of water. Pure water at sea level
will boil whenever the temperature is 100o C
and will freeze whenever it is 0o C. This is
the criterion. Now we can wait for temperature to get
by itself to 100o C or 0o C in
order to get it boiled or frozen. Or we can put the
water container on heat or in the freezer to get it
boiled or frozen. The law that water boils at 100o
C and freezes at 0o C will never change.
Similarly in man's social world, there are universal
laws, criteria or standards according to which events
are affected. It may be the case that we do not know all
of these laws and criteria up until now but they can be
known by deliberation and research in the Universe [i.e.
the work of Allah] and in the Quran [i.e. the word of
Allah]. Some of the laws such as those govern the rise
and fall of societies and nations are given in the Quran
and are well known, and some of the laws that govern
the physical worlds have already been discovered by
scientists through research.
